I'm looking into getting a rack to put my 2 firepods in, and thought why not go with a bigger rack and put a headphone amp in there and a rackmount computer to boot, so that everything is in the one rack, as i do a fair amount of live recording

what are your thoughts on this and any problems with a headphone amp right under the firepods?

another question is on the rackmount case for the computer, anyone modded a desktop case to be a rackmount, as i was looking into the antec take3 rack case and its nice but expensive and modding is fun

cheers
 
Our audio computer guy builds rack mount stuff quite often. Typically you will end up with a 4 space case. You could also get a rack case yourself and attempt to move everything over to it.

I don't see an issue with placing a headphone amp under a Firepod.

So 7 rack spaces gets you the PC, 2 Firepods and a headphone amp. Maybe go 12 spaces or so with the rack and leave room for things like headphones and cables to be stored in the bottom?

I started with a 3u case but quickly switched to 4u. 3u is a pretty tight squeeze, and the extra room is good for cooling.

Also get a few more u in your case than you think you need, it always comes in handy. Rack drawers are nice to have.
